Basic Adjustment Of Pressure Regulator Push Rod

WARNING: This page is about a different car, the 1996 Volvo 850. However, it is still accessible from the selected car via links, so may be relevant.
  1. Remove locking circlip from end of push rod. Connect Pressure Gauge (999-5230 ) and Pressure Tester (999-5496 ) to pressure regulator. See Fig 1 . Increase pressure to 1.7-1.9 psi (11.7-13.1 kPa). Press wastegate lever against turbine housing, closing wastegate valve.
  2. Adjust push rod length so push rod fits exactly over wastegate valve lever. Install locking circlip, and tighten push rod lock nut. Remove pressure gauge and tester.
